Job Purpose
To lead and optimize the company's import/export operations in Singapore, ensuring compliant, on-time, and cost-effective trade execution while driving profitability and sustainable growth.
He/She works closely with team to understand the trade flows & works with bankers across the globe. He/She would liase with international Banks for availing trade credit facilities for the company. He/She should be analytical and well-spoken.
Job Responsibility
- Prepare T/T online for Banking Transactions
- Filing of all Documents in the respective files on daily basis
- Follow-up with Bank for TR, DP, CAD, DA, Export IF Financing, LC discounting
- Prepare & Submit Documents under DP, CAD, DA, LC & OA
- Prepare & Submit TR & Export IF Applications to Banks
- Follow-up with Bank & Agents for documents & payments under DP,CAD,DA, LC & OA
- Issue C/O & Insurance as & when required
- Dispatch original documents to buyers as & when advised
- If required, you may need to go out of office for urgent work. (Banks / Shipping Agent's Office)
- Prepare & Submit Documents under L/C and D/P in Banks
